Summary
Mary Coe is a Senior Software Engineer with eight years’ experience bridging academic research and industry software development, now at Hexagon Manufacturing Intelligence. She holds a PhD in Theoretical and Computational Physics from the University of Bristol, where she wrote custom Python and C++ simulation codes to probe the thermodynamic origins of hydrophobicity using classical density functional theory and grand canonical Monte Carlo. Mary has a track record of turning complex scientific models into robust, user-friendly code—rewriting institutional tooling from R to Python and producing thorough developer documentation and teaching materials. Her background spans charge-transport modelling, earthquake-forecast ensemble methods, and a recent pivot into machine and deep learning, giving her a broad computational toolkit. Colleagues value her for clear technical communication and the ability to simplify workflows without sacrificing theoretical rigor. Her public GitHub showcases the research-grade tools she developed, reflecting a habit of shipping reproducible, well-documented scientific software.
